Lebanon, MO
Lebanon is a city in and the county seat of Laclede County in Missouri. The population was 14,474 at the time of the 2010 census. It is the county seat of Laclede County. The Lebanon Micropolitan Statistical Area consists of Laclede County.
Lebanon was founded in 1849. The community was named after Lebanon, Tennessee, the former home of many of the first settlers. Lebanon had many motels for travelers along Route 66. The Ralph E. Burley House, Joe Knight Building, Laclede County Jail, Ploger-Moneymaker Place, and Wallace House are listed on the National Register of Historic Places.
According to the United States Census Bureau, the city has a total area of 14.72 square miles (38.12 km2), of which 14.63 square miles (37.89 km2) is land and 0.09 square miles (0.23 km2) is water.] Lebanon is along I-44, and Routes 5, 32, and 64 as well as the historic Route 66.
The 2016-2020 5-year American Community Survey estimates show that the median household income was $41,160 (with a margin of error of +/- $4,834) and the median family income was $55,330 (+/- $5,167). Males had a median income of $35,720 (+/- $3,968) versus $22,032 (+/- $3,611) for females. The median income for those above 16 years old was $30,181 (+/- $3,901). Approximately, 16.2% of families and 21.0% of the population were below the poverty line, including 22.0% of those under the age of 18 and 18.5% of those ages 65 or over.
The median income for a household in the city was $27,668, and the median income for a family was $36,509. Males had a median income of $27,657 versus $17,509 for females. The per capita income for the city was $16,636. About 12.3% of families and 15.2% of the population were below the poverty line, including 17.4% of those under age 18 and 18.0% of those age 65 or over.

What is Lebanon, MO is known for?
Lebanon thrives today as a vibrant and dynamic community, home to more than 15,000 residents. Known for its proximity to Bennett Spring State Park, which attracts approximately one million visitors each year, Lebanon continues to flourish as a small town catering to travelers exploring the beautiful Ozarks. The city's economy is bolstered by major employers such as Tracker Marine, G3 Boats, Lowe Boats, Landau Boats, Osagian Canoes, Copeland, The Durham Co., Carmeco, DTE, Detroit Tool Metal Products, and Marine Electrical Products.
What are the demographics of Lebanon, MO?
In 2022, Lebanon, MO had a population of 15k people with a median age of 35.1 and a median household income of $45,634. Between 2021 and 2022 the population of Lebanon, MO grew from 14,880 to 15,023, a 0.961% increase and its median household income grew from $40,885 to $45,634, a 11.6% increase. The 5 largest ethnic groups in Lebanon, MO are White (Non-Hispanic) (88.6%), Two+ (Non-Hispanic) (4.11%), Other (Hispanic) (2.18%), Two+ (Hispanic) (1.48%), and Asian (Non-Hispanic) (1.39%).
